Meaning of Alberico
Alberico signifies brightness and nobility. The components of the name highlight qualities of leadership and superiority, reflecting a lineage of noble heritage. The name has been associated with rulers and leaders throughout history, further embedding its meaning in concepts of power and prestige.
Origin of Alberico
The name Alberico has Italian roots and is derived from the Germanic name 'Alberich', which was composed of the elements 'adal', meaning noble, and 'ric', meaning ruler or power. It was common in medieval Italy and has historical significance in various regions, particularly connected to nobility and aristocracy.
Popularity of Alberico
Alberico is a relatively uncommon name today, found mostly in Italian-speaking regions. Its popularity has fluctuated over the centuries, with peaks during the Middle Ages when names of noble lineage were favored. In modern times, it sees limited use and is often overshadowed by more contemporary names.
